ESPN Host Says Ohio State’s Ryan Day ‘Ought to Be Ashamed’ Despite Win Over Maryland

Even though Ohio State moved to 5–0 on the season with a 37–17 victory over Big Ten opponent Maryland on Saturday, ESPN host Matt Barrie was critical of Buckeyes head coach Ryan Day.

Barrie’s judgment of Day came specifically in regard to the end of the game, when Ohio State decided to kick a meaningless field goal with just over two minutes to play.

“Ryan Day ought to be ashamed of himself,” Barrie said on Sunday’s episode of The Matt Barrie Show. “They were up 17 late, kicked a meaningless field goal to go up 20. That spread was 19 1/2. For those of us that were on Maryland plus the points, that was a real backbreaker.”

It sounds as if Barrie had a personal stake in the game, which may have inspired his disapproval of Day’s field goal decision.

As Barrie mentions, Maryland took a 10–0 lead to begin Saturday’s game, but Ohio State rallied in the second half with 27 unanswered points.
